HR Asst Responsibilities- Coordinates the new hire process, distributes exit interviews and tracks/monitors responses and Conducts background checks/investigations
- Maintains up-to-date employment records and personnel files including processing personnel actions accurately and timely, and Inputting employment information in the HRIS system and retrieves historical data as needed and Maintains employee garnishment files, forwarding all received garnishment notices to the Resource Center
- Provides support during open enrollment process, Serves as a benefits specialist for employee populations, Addresses benefits questions as needed, and Processes benefits changes in a timely manner and Conducts benefit audits and Maintains benefits accrual information
- Worker’s Compensation review, Injury report analysis and OSHA audits
- Assures proper authorization of payroll actions and Validates/organizes payroll checks prior to distribution
- Inputs employee work schedules into workforce timekeeper system and Inputs time records in a timely and efficient manner via the exceptions report
- Maintains applicable records for state and federal reporting
- Distributes exceptions reports to supervisors/managers and Prepares management reports as needed
- Other duties as assigned
